A granular zinc fuel structure for deposition in an anode container of a zinc-air battery includes a hollow outer casing defining an interior space filled with an electrolyte. An interior zinc fuel structure in the form of a radial structure or a honeycomb structure or simply comprised of a number of arcuate pieces of zinc is selectively arranged inside the casing. An aperture is defined in the casing and in communication with the interior space wherein when the granular zinc fuel is deposited in the anode container and in contact with the electrolyte of the container to allow for a reaction therebetween, the electrolyte inside the interior space of the casing is allowed to mix with the electrolyte of the container to enhance the reaction. The granular fuel structure is alternatively comprised of a porous body made of zinc, forming a number of voids for containing an electrolyte. The casing is further made by attaching two halves together with openings defined therebetween.
